Output cd58d18e7edfe6a618bbc1409f19de052bce4ef80409389e4c63565bb3d737cd:0

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dff8f46de2d7538d330b35ca8a82366be2897d1 OP_EQUAL
address
3Bidj3u7RJvtsH53tyvdcD7BogjwSXfBEi
transaction
cd58d18e7edfe6a618bbc1409f19de052bce4ef80409389e4c63565bb3d737cd
confirmations
14820
spent
true